Sally Pomme Clayton performs the story of her new book – a folktale about a very important invention.
The king has not had a bath for a whole year, and he is starting to smell. When the king finally bathes in the river, he can’t get his feet clean. Can you help solve the problem of the king’s dirty feet?
With musical sounds, actions, and some teeny tiny shoes, this interactive storytelling performance is perfect for 5 – 8 year olds. It explores how shoes are represented in fairytales and myths around the world, from magic moccasins to glass slippers, from dancing princesses to shoemaking elves. It looks at what shoes are made of and their cultural meanings. Every shoe tells a story!
